Sleepless Mosul Nights

Stayed up to watch the Michigan vs. Ohio State football game last night. The game started 3:30 PM in Ohio, but that is 11:30 PM in Iraq. I haven't watched any sporting events since waking up at 4:00 AM to watch the Tigers in the World Series. It's the little things, like watching a home team play on TV, that makes this deployment pass a little faster. I feel a little more connected to my family and friends this way. I know they are at home doing the same thing as me during that time.

It was a great game, but once again, like the Tigers, the Wolverines were on the losing side. The final score was 42-39. I am hoping for a rematch for the National Title, but we will have to wait for the BCS Gods. Cross your fingers!

I went to bed at 3:30 AM and had to be at a change-over briefing at 8:00 AM. Today will be rough, but Michigan/Ohio State football only comes once a year (maybe twice?).

So another sleepless Mosul night.
It's tough being a deployed sports fan!
